Renewables system fragility refers to the vulnerability of clean energy grids to disruptions caused by weather-dependent sources like solar and wind. It is assessed through stability modeling and contingency planning to prevent blackouts. Grid operators and energy planners benefit by designing resilient infrastructure, while policymakers and utilities gain insights to ensure reliable, sustainable power supply.
